Tucked away in Stone Harbor, New Jersey, Quahog’s Seafood Shack has been serving up Seafood that’s good enough to land a feature on Diners, Drive-Ins and Dives with Guy Fieri.
The restaurant was featured in Season 11, Episode 3 — an episode called “Funky Finds” that first aired in 2011.
The restaurant earns a 4.1-star rating on Google based on 394 reviews, reflecting a consistently positive dining experience. The menu is moderately priced, making it accessible for a casual meal or a special outing.
